I'm a bit confused because you're looking for mastering tips and yet you haven't mastered it... Also the mix sounds mastered enough already with you having limited most of the dynamics out of it... I'd say it's time to go back to the mix rather than look at mastering if you want to improve the quality of the sound.

Really liking the melody and the arrangement in this track.
It's sounding pretty good as it is.

However, the top end sounds a little over-abrasive and the bottom end lacks depth and warmth to me. May be worth taking a look at the sub frequencies on your bass & kick drums. IMO anyway.
